My brother is in town this weekend for Henderson, NV. He loves fishing, but has never been ice fishing, so I took him out to Jordanelle this morning. We got lines in the water about 8 and left about 1:30. The ice was about 11" or so. I fished a Kastmaster tipped with Power Bait (trout crack as my brother calls it), and my brother had a bright green plastic jig with wax worms. We both had hot action until about 10. It slowed down quite a bit after that. We only iced one more fish until we left. We brought 4 home and fried 'em for lunch. In total we caught 8 or 9 fish.

We had a really weird thing happen. To be honest I don't think I'd believe this unless it happened to me. We were both fishing (each had our own hole about 2 feet apart) and my brother had a nibble. After a minute it seemed to pass. Then I had a hard hit, fish on, and reeled it up. While it was on the ice and I was getting the forceps to pull the hook out, my brother said he had a fish on. And he said it felt like a real big one! My fish was flopping on the ice, and two times it kept uncannily flopping right to the hole. I pulled it back away from the hole and my brother mentioned that this fish was a real fighter. Well, it turns out that we both caught that fish. As I was pulling my hook out, I could tell there was a second line leading down the fish's throat. And when I looked in his throat, sure enough there was my brother's bright green jig. I don't know how it happened, but for some reason that fish gobbled my bro's jig whole, then decided it was hungry for more and hit mine. We laughed about it for a long time.

All in all a great trip. Weather was great, fishing was fun, and just hanging out with my bro was fun.
